(百战封神小游戏)探秘游戏内部:解析百战封神Bug的产生、影响和解决途径三重视角
探秘游戏内部:解析百战封神Bug的产生、影响和解决途径
随着科技的发展,网络游戏已经成为了人们休闲娱乐的重要方式之一,游戏在运营过程中,Bug的出现常常让玩家和开发者头疼不已,本文将从三个视角——产生、影响和解决途径,对百战封神游戏中Bug的产生、影响和解决方法进行分析,并针对常见问题进行解答。
Bug的产生
1、程序设计问题:在游戏开发过程中,程序员可能会因为对需求理解不充分、编程经验不足或时间紧迫等原因,导致代码存在漏洞,从而产生Bug。
2、游戏引擎问题:游戏引擎是游戏开发的基础,如果引擎本身存在缺陷,那么基于该引擎开发的游戏也可能出现Bug。
3、硬件兼容性问题:不同玩家的电脑硬件配置存在差异,可能导致游戏在部分硬件上运行不稳定,出现Bug。
4、网络环境问题:网络延迟、丢包等因素可能导致游戏运行不稳定,出现卡顿、掉线等Bug。
Bug的影响
1、影响玩家体验:Bug的出现可能会让玩家在游戏中遇到困难,降低游戏的可玩性,甚至让玩家失去对游戏的兴趣。
2、影响游戏运营:Bug可能会导致游戏运营数据异常,影响游戏的平衡性和公平性,从而影响游戏的口碑和收益。
3、影响开发者声誉:Bug的频繁出现会让玩家对开发者的实力产生怀疑,降低开发者的声誉。
Bug的解决途径
1、开发者层面:开发者需要提高自身的编程水平,充分理解游戏需求,避免在开发过程中产生Bug,加强代码审查和测试,确保游戏在上线前尽可能消除Bug。
2、游戏引擎优化:游戏引擎开发商需要不断优化引擎性能,修复已知问题,提高引擎的稳定性和兼容性。
3、硬件兼容性测试:开发者需要在游戏开发过程中,对各种硬件配置进行兼容性测试,确保游戏在不同硬件上都能稳定运行。
4、网络优化:开发者需要优化游戏网络代码,提高游戏在网络环境下的稳定性。
常见问答(FAQ):
1、问:为什么游戏会出现Bug?
答:游戏出现Bug的原因有很多,主要包括程序设计问题、游戏引擎问题、硬件兼容性问题以及网络环境问题等。
2、问:如何减少游戏中Bug的出现?
答:开发者需要提高编程水平,加强代码审查和测试,优化游戏引擎,进行硬件兼容性测试,以及优化网络代码。
3、问:游戏出现Bug后,如何解决?
答:游戏出现Bug后,开发者需要尽快定位问题原因,然后采取相应的解决措施,如修复代码、优化引擎、更新硬件驱动等。
参考文献:
[1] 刘洋. 游戏开发中的Bug分析与解决策略[J]. 计算机技术与发展,2017,27(10):28-31.
[2] 张浩,陈晓东. 游戏测试中的Bug分类与处理方法[J]. 游戏研究,2016,4(2):36-40.
[3] 王瑞,李志刚. 游戏引擎优化策略研究[J]. 计算机工程与设计,2018,39(10):2565-2569.